ro·dent /ˈrəʊdənt $ ˈroʊ-/ noun [countableC] HBAany small animal of the type that has long sharp front teeth, such as a rat or a rabbit 啮齿动物〔如老鼠、兔子〕 Origin rodent (1800-1900) Latin present participle of rodere “to chew with the front teeth”
